My iMac currently has two of the four available memory slots filled with 2GB memory in each one. Can I simply add two 4GB memory modules to the empty slots to bring my RAM up to a total of 12GB or do I have to match the existing 2GB modules with two more 2GB modules of memory?

Yes, that is the iMac I still have with the original 4GB of memory. Would like to give it a boost of speed.

More ram does not always result in a speed boost. Actually...more ram doesn't exactly makes things faster...it makes things more efficient (which results in more speed). But...this only happens in a computer that is currently suffering from too little ram. And this totally depends on what you do on your computer.

For example...your iMac currently has 4gig of ram. If all you did was e-mail and internet browsing...more ram will probably not make much of a difference. But if you have lots of apps open at once, work with Photoshop and other Adobe apps...then more ram may help.
